About This Item

New York: D. Appleton. New York, D. Appleton, 1856. First Edition. First Impression. Hardback. A good copy. Collects 12 short plays, fantasy dialogues between historical figures, Cadmus and Columbus, and Tacitus and Gibbon for example. Not a common book. Boards sunned and rubbed, with a little bumping to the spine tips and corners. [9935, Hyraxia Books]. . Good. Hardback. 1st Edition. 1856.
